This album is like time travel, because you slap it on and are suddenly back in 1997, listening to yet another Italian Power Metal band, except it's 2023 and that ship sailed a long time ago. Does this count as nostalgia now? Imitating third-rate bands like Skylark or Thy Majestie? I have to say they do it well, because nothing about this sounds like it was recorded recently, it sounds like something that came out around the same time as Symphony of Enchanted Lands, when there were 5000 Italian bands playing this style, and most of them were crap, but nobody much cared. There are some nice melodies on here, and the band has talent and sounds tight and pro, but nothing about this stands out except how their sound is so dated it almost qualifies as retro.
